Painting or sculpture? Benglis defied convention by “painting” monumental sculptures, explaining, “they’re painterly, yet they’re dimensional...I do think of myself as a painter.” For pieces like Wing, Benglis poured liquid polyurethane that hardened, freezing a gesture. She later cast the pieces in solid aluminum to parody the hefty, often geometric metal works popular among male artists in the late 1960s.
